Brüssel, Belgien - On Thursday at 9:00 a.m., the NATO defense minister in Brussels meet to reconcile new planning goals for military skills. This happens against the background of increasing threats from Russia, which bring an urgent need for greater deterrence and defense. NATO plans to increase its current targets by around 30 percent, which should result in a massive expansion of military capacities. In particular, this includes far -reaching weapon systems, air defense and the strengthening of large land forces as well as the improvement of logistics systems. In addition, the military criticize that the previous goals have not been achieved, which reveals a gap of 30 percent.

such as OE24 reports that Germany and other Member States are to be assigned to new national planning goals that are formally accepted at the meeting. Specific details on these new goals remain secret, but could be published after acceptance. For Germany, an increase in the Bundeswehr is currently expected by around 182,000 soldiers by a high five -digit number, which could make considerable investments in new air defense systems necessary.

challenges and strategies

NATO not only sees itself towards the challenge of Russia, but also has to react to the new security risks that result from China's rise. The current strategic concept of NATO, adopted at the summit in Madrid 2022, acknowledges that there is no peace in Europe and that authoritarian regime represent a constant threat. Return to hybrid threats such as cyber attacks and disinformation also plays an important role here. NATO therefore pursues a 360-degree approach to threat perception, which not only includes military, but also political and social aspects.

A central element of the NATO strategy is collective defense. In this context, the Member States have a clear order: the defense of each square from the Bündnisterritrita. In order to support these and other strategic goals, NATO plans to have at least 500,000 soldiers ready for use within 30 to 180 days. These measures also reflect the knowledge of recent years, especially with regard to developments in Afghanistan and the unstable situation in the Mena region, where stability is to be promoted.
